How linebacker Mike Montgomery went from FCS to the Memphis Tigers

By , Daily Memphian Updated: August 20, 2026 4:42 PM CT | Published: August 20, 2026 1:13 PM CT

Mike Montgomery was playing for Garfield High in Seattle when he caught his big break while playing against rival school Rainer Beach High.

Washington Huskies scouts attended the game to watch Montgomery’s friend, current Washington Commanders NFL offensive lineman Josh Conerly, play for Rainer Beach. Montgomery shined that night and Washington offered him a scholarship the next day.

The offers began rolling in after that.
